Description
In the last decade, a significant paradigm shift has occurred in the way complex spinal disorders are treated. Historically, after patients failed conservative treatments-largely consisting of therapy, medications, and injections-they would be left with only highly invasive open surgical options. Now, with the development of minimally invasive surgical techniques, patients often have significantly more effective and safer treatment options available. Minimally Invasive Surgical Procedures for Pain looks at the minimally invasive approaches that can be done percutaneously and under image guidance, instead of the traditional open approaches under direct visualization. The book discusses the basic concepts of spinal surgical approaches combined with an in-depth approach to the various techniques, with the overall goals of enhancing physician knowledge and leading to improved patient outcomes and safety. Topics include decompressiveprocedures, spinal implants, vertebral autmentation procedures, sacroiliac joint therapies, neuromodulation procedures, and more. The topics covered in the book are important to interventionalists, as well as physicians from traditional surgical backgrounds like neurosurgery and orthopedics. A first of itskind, this text details a balanced look at the proper surgical techniques for pain, as well as best practices.
